The air of Yerevan was also poisoned

After the explosion in the "Surmali" shopping center, the amount of sulfur in the air in Yerevan is 4.6 times higher than the maximum limit, and the amount of nitrogen is 2.6 times higher.

Axar.az reports that the Hydrometeorology and Monitoring Center of Armenia released information about this.

It was reported that the amount of dust in the air in the central region of Yerevan increased by 1.4 times, nitrogen dioxide by 1.6-1.8 times, and sulfur by 1.1-1.3 times.
